San Mateo, California is served by 246 public electric vehicle charging locations operating 682 individual chargers — an average of 2.8 chargers per site. Of those locations, 14 (6%) offer DC fast charging suitable for road-trip stops and short-dwell sessions, while 232 (94%) provide Level 2 charging for longer dwell times such as workplace, retail and overnight parking.
The largest charging network in San Mateo is ChargePoint Network with 227 locations, followed by Tesla with 7. Average DC fast power across the city is approximately 257 kW, which puts most fast-charging stalls in the modern 150 kW–350 kW class capable of delivering a meaningful state-of-charge top-up in 15–30 minutes for a typical EV.

San Mateo's EV charging infrastructure is notably characterized by its reliance on ChargePoint Network, which dominates 92% of the city's 246 public charging locations. This concentration not only affects network reliability but also shapes the competitive landscape for any new operators. With 14 DC fast charging stations averaging 257 kW, and the fastest available at 350 kW, drivers seeking rapid charging are well-served, especially given that 93% of these fast sites are classified at 150 kW or above. In contrast, the remaining locations predominantly cater to longer-dwell Level 2 needs. Every score on EV Data Map blends location demand, competition and operating economics into a single 0–100 number. Demand is modeled from registered EV count, commute and through-traffic patterns, daytime worker population, retail and hospitality footprint, and tourism inflows. Competition uses the count and quality of nearby existing chargers — including DC fast power, network reliability and dwell-fit. Operating economics include estimated electricity tariffs, demand-charge exposure, expected utilization, and capital cost for the recommended hardware mix.
